Context
The US-Iran confrontation is not new. Since the 2018 abandonment of the JCPOA, Washington has relied on sanctions and covert operations to constrain Tehran’s nuclear program and regional influence. The shift to direct military strikes on energy assets marks a qualitative change—from economic warfare to physical destruction. The target selection (refineries, pipelines, not enrichment centrifuges) signals a calibrated escalation: punish without triggering regime collapse.
But the crypto market is structurally exposed to this kind of event in ways that traditional assets are not. Bitcoin mining depends on energy infrastructure; stablecoin liquidity relies on oil-exporting nations’ dollar flows; DeFi protocols use oracles that can break under volatility. More critically, the entire “digital gold” thesis hinges on Bitcoin behaving as a non-correlated hedge during geopolitical crises. The July 28 data challenges that hypothesis: BTC correlation with oil hit 0.48 intraday, gold-BTC correlation dropped to 0.12. Silver and copper showed higher gold-like properties.

The results expose three systemic fragilities.
First, order book depth collapsed unevenly. On Binance, BTC/USD depth at 1% spread dropped 40% within 30 minutes of the airstrike news. On Coinbase, it shrank only 22%. Geographic concentration matters: Binance’s liquidity pool draws heavily from Middle Eastern traders who respond to regional shocks by pulling limit orders faster than Western exchanges. This asymmetry can trigger cascading liquidations in derivatives markets, as we saw with the $200 million in long positions wiped out during the initial dip.
Second, stablecoin de-pegging risk resurfaced. USDT on Kraken traded at $0.997 for 22 minutes; BUSD on Binance slipped to $0.994. The mechanism is straightforward: oil-exporting nations (Iran, Iraq, UAE) use stablecoins for cross-border settlements to bypass sanctions. When energy infrastructure is attacked, those flows freeze. Tether’s reserve composition includes commercial paper tied to energy companies—funds with exposure to regional volatility. The market priced that risk, albeit briefly. Based on my audit experience with EthoX in 2021, I know that technical debt is often a feature of scam projects; here, the “debt” is the opacity of stablecoin collateral.
Third, the Bitcoin energy narrative underwent a stress test. Mining pools in Iran account for roughly 7% of global hashrate, according to Cambridge Centre for Alternative Finance data. Iranian miners subsidize operations with cheap natural gas flared from oil fields. When those fields are bombed, hashrate drops—and difficulty adjustment lags by 2,016 blocks. The immediate effect on July 28 was a 4.3% drop in network hashrate within six hours. BTC block times stretched to 12.7 minutes from the target 10. The adjustment will compensate, but the signal is clear: Bitcoin’s proof-of-work security is vulnerable to geographically concentrated energy shocks.
Patterns emerge when you stop looking for winners. The pattern here is not “Bitcoin is digital gold” but “Bitcoin is a synthetic energy derivative with geopolitical optionality.” Its price response is driven by energy input costs, not ideological conviction.
Contrarian
The bulls got one major thing right: the event did not trigger a systemic crash. BTC recovered most losses within 12 hours, and DeFi protocols continued functioning without oracle manipulation or flash loan exploits. The 1.9% nuclear deal probability actually rose to 2.3% after the strike, suggesting that some traders interpret physical attacks as bargaining chips, not endgames. You could argue that this proves crypto’s resilience—a 3% drawdown in response to a direct US military action is modest compared to gold’s 2.5% or oil’s 6%.
But the contrarian take cuts deeper. The recovery was driven by algorithmic market makers and arbitrage bots, not organic conviction. On-chain data shows that whale addresses (holding >1,000 BTC) actually reduced positions by 1.2% during the recovery. Retail flows dominated the bounce. That asymmetry indicates a fragile equilibrium. If Iran retaliates by blockading the Strait of Hormuz (a scenario priced at 12% on Polymarket), the same bots will reverse course, and the lack of institutional depth will amplify the drop. We do not fear the hack; we fear the ignorance—of how thin the order book really is when capital flows reverse.
Furthermore, the Ordinals narrative that injected new fee revenue into Bitcoin—my long-held view that without the inscription wave, Bitcoin’s security model would already be in trouble—got a partial validation. Miner revenue from inscriptions spiked 18% during the volatility as users rushed to inscribe protest messages and transaction metadata. The blockspace market demonstrated adaptive capacity. But that adaptation is not a hedge; it’s a band-aid on a security model that relies on energy price stability.
